Protéus by SEQENS* utilizes cutting-edge microbiology and protein engineering to develop sustainable manufacturing solutions for the fine chemicals sector. This includes applications in p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, flavors & fragrances, food & feed, and agrosciences. Our expertise spans the development and scaling-up of biocatalytic and fermentation processes from laboratory settings to commercial production.

Facility highlights

  • Based in Nîmes
  • 1,000 sqm Lab Surface
  • +20 R&D experts (microbiology, molecular biology, organic chemists, fermentation experts)
  • Fermentation suite (6x1L, 2x3L, 2x40L, 300L)
  • Pilot DSP capabilities
  • High-Throughput Screening automated platforms
  • Analytical suite

We offer our customers

A large reservoir of innovative biocatalysts from our unique biodiversity of microorganisms, with more than 5000 natural strains (bacteria, Archaea, Fungi, microalgae…) including over 4300 sequenced (meta)genomes. This collection is encompassing a large diversity of microorganisms from extreme environments (deep hydrothermal springs, salt marshes, volcanic environment, oil field…)
More than 650 well characterized enzymes in collection, available on demand, covering 28 families of enzymes across main classes of enzymes (e.g. oxido-reductases, hydrolases, transferases, biomass treatment, cofactor recycling)
State-of-the-art proprietary technologies for molecular engineering/assay development and screening
Development and optimization of biocatalysis processes from enzyme discovery to the industrial scale-up of greener chemical process

Biocatalysis is the use of enzymes as catalysts for chemical reactions.

Enzymes are proteins which form a structure containing an active site, responsible for their specific catalytic activity. Thanks to this active site, enzymatic transformations are usually selective and allow enantioselectivity and regioselectivity.

Biocatalysis gives access to greener synthesis pathways performed under mild conditions, such as aqueous solvent, atmospheric pressure and room temperature, requiring no or residual metal content. Moreover, enzymes are renewable and biodegradable catalysts.

Enzymes involved in biocatalytic processes are not anymore limited to lipases and ketoreductases. Nowadays, the range of enzymes available for process chemistry applications have expanded. Seqens offers an access to its catalog of enzymes covering all common biocatalysis mediated chemical transformations such as reduction, oxidation, chiral transformation, hydratation, hydrolysis, esterification.

Since 1998, Protéus* has been a pioneer in enzyme optimization, utilizing proprietary directed evolution technologies such as Evosight® and L-Shuffling®.

Today, our enzymes are selected from our proprietary libraries of genes. Protéus offers to its customers access to a catalog of innovative catalysts as well as a larger choice of improved catalysts from smart libraries developed with our computational partners leader in the field.

To produce tailor-made enzymes / biocatalysts, a fermentation process must be developed at the required scale.

The most suitable microbial host (bacteria or yeast) will be selected according to the targeted application and final formulation of the enzyme (for instance purified enzyme or whole cell biocatalyst).
SEQENS has internal fermentation and DSP capabilities up to 300L scale, which is compatible with some commercial applications and sufficient for the development of a process book to scale-up processes through our network of carefully selected external partners.
